Common Name15beta-Hydroxydesogestrel
Description15beta-Hydroxydesogestrel is a metabolite of desogestrel. Desogestrel is a molecule used in hormonal contraceptives. Most combined oral contraceptive pills (COCPs, or simply OCs) on the market today contain both an estrogen compound (ethinyl estradiol is common) plus a progestin (a progesterone-like compound) such as desogestrel. Desogestrel-containing birth control pills are sometimes referred to as 'third generation' oral contraceptives. In contrast, birth control pills that are considered 'second generation' (Tri-Levlen, for example) contain an estrogen and a progestin, but the progestin is different, such as levonorgestrel. Chemical Taxonomy
Description Belongs to the class of organic compounds known as estrogens and derivatives. These are steroids with a structure containing a 3-hydroxylated estrane.
